The film isn't what you'd expect from the way the trailer
promotes it, less a spy parody of zippy one-liners and more a comedy of business politics and embezzlement, which would have been fine had it been marketed that way. Unfortunately, it's a bait
and switch.
Matt Damon delivers a good lead performance, but the film
itself isn't anything special.
